> FWIW, I agree with applying the code patch as-is, but I think we need to
> consider the documentation.  Specifically:
>
> 1. The first para of
> http://developer.postgresql.org/pgdocs/postgres/isn.html
> asserts that ISNs are "correctly hyphenated" on output.  Given this
> discussion, that statement clearly ought to be toned down.  But how
> shall we word it instead?

Numbers are validated on input according to a hard-coded list of
prefixes; this list of prefixes is also used to hyphenate numbers on
output. Since new prefixes are assigned from time to time, the list
of prefixes may be out of date. It is hoped that a future version of
this module will obtained the prefix list from one or more tables that
can be easily updated by users as needed; however, at present, the
list can only be updated by modifying the source code and recompiling.
Alternatively, prefix validation and hyphenation support may be
dropped from a future version of this module.
